java - Couchbase 错误地存储列表值
问题描述
基本上我有一个简单的 POJO 类,它有一些变量。每当我尝试使用 .save() 时,它都会很好地保存除 List<> 值之外的所有值。我存储到沙发底座,最终结果是这样的:
"location": "location",
"categories": {
"empty": false
}
类别是一个列表,我传递给我的邮递员身体的是:
"categories": [
"OneTwoThree"
]
但是正如您所看到的,序列化没有正确完成,"empty": false
即使它是我自己的类或字符串,我也总是得到它。有什么想法可能导致这种情况吗?
解决方案
这是https://jira.spring.io/browse/DATACOUCH-560。它已在工作 4.1.0 快照中修复,并将在计划于明天发布的 4.0.2 版本中。
推荐阅读
- powerbi - 创建计划开始日期列
- c# - .NET MVC HtmlHelper 扩展问题
- chart.js - Chart.js 段着色仅适用于 5 个或更多数据点
- php - 使用 php 在公共 html 中显示图像目录
- javascript - 在 RTDB 中获取密钥的最有效方法是什么?
- mule - 用于 Anypoint MQ 的 Mulesoft Anypoint Studio 中的错误
- github - git push 没有任何响应
- apache-kafka - 定义 kafka-acls 的 Ansible 剧本
- python - 使用 TF 模型在 OpenVino 中最后定义通道的位置
- java - Spring Boot 2.4.4 和 2.5.2 之间 WebAuthenticationDetails 中会话 ID 可用性的变化